PASADENA, Calif. -- NBC has announced the follow up musical to the “Sound of Music Live.”
The next musical to hit the screens – next fall – will be “Peter Pan Live.”
“Get ready for flying children,” NBC Entertainment Chairman Robert Greenblatt announced on Sunday at the Television Critics Association Winter Tour 2014 in Pasadena.

Greenblatt also promised state of the art “light technology” to bring Peter’s pal Tinkerbell to life on TV screens.
Oscar producers Craig Zadan and Neil Meron, who produced the “Sound of Music Live,” will also produce the Peter Pan production.

Casting will be announced at a later date.
“Peter Pan Live” will hit NBC screens on December 4.
